web-dev-qa-db-ja.com

ユーザーインタラクションテスト用のFacebookダミーアカウントの禁止

私は多くのクライアントのアウトソーシングプロジェクトに取り組んでいるソフトウェアテスターです。

多くの場合、私はFacebookアプリを公開する直前にテストする必要があります。多くの場合、アプリのコンテンツには、タグ付けされた写真の取得やユーザー情報の取得など、他のFacebookの友達とのいくつかのやり取りが必要です。

ほとんどのアドバイスは、特定のアプリの開発者によって作成されたFacebookテストアカウントを使用する必要があることを示唆しています。ただし、特定のアプリを完全にテストするための要件の一部は複雑であるため、「実際の」情報を事前に入力したダミーアカウントを使用する方がはるかに実用的です。このすべての詳細をすべての新しいプロジェクトのFacebookテストアカウントに追加した場合、実際にアプリをテストする時間がないことは明らかです。

私の会社のFacebookには約20〜30のダミーユーザーアカウントがあり、そのすべてに個人情報、写真、友達ネットワークなどの詳細レベルの詳細があります。これらは通常のFacebookアカウントであるため、テストに最適です。機密情報が一般の人に見られないように、私たちは常にオプションをプライベートに設定します。

過去1か月以上にわたって、Facebookがブロックしているダミーユーザーアカウントが体系的に一掃されています。明らかに、「ダミー」ユーザーのIDがないため、これらのアカウントを復元することはできません。

私たちの目的は、開発者がFacebookアプリの品質を向上させるのを支援することであり、会社やブランドとしてのFacebookに悪影響を与えることはありません。

ダミーアカウントを維持するための絶え間ない戦いなしに要件を達成する方法はありますか?

Facebookにログインします。次に、URLで/ whitehatを使用します。左側には、テストアカウントを作成するオプションがあります。

17
Jitendra

テストユーザー は、Facebookの利用規約に違反せずにこれを行う唯一の方法です。

テスト実行の間にアプリを削除して再作成しないことを前提として、テストユーザーで複数のアプリを使用できます。

12
Igy